Why the installer matters as much as the panels

Most house owners start with product questions. Which panel is ideal? Is one inverter brand much better than an additional? Need to I include a battery now or later?

Those are fair inquiries, yet they come after the bigger problem: system style and execution. A costs panel set up on the incorrect roof plane or coupled with sloppy electrical wiring is not a costs system. On the other hand, a mid to top tier panel with sound format work, appropriate troubles, precise shading analysis, and a responsive solution group often does specifically as it needs to for years.

Solar is not a single purchase. It is a series of choices. Site assessment, design, funding, contract language, permits, setup, assessment, PTO from the energy, and future service all impact the final value. The installer touches every step.

That is why the most affordable quote is not always the least expensive option in method. A reduced quote can conceal weaker assumptions concerning annual production, impractical scheduling, or slim post-install support. If a business disappears, subcontracts whatever without oversight, or drags out adjustment job, the savings disappear quickly.

What a trustworthy proposal looks like

A great proposal feels particular. It must mirror your home, your electrical usage, and your objectives. If it reads like a common design template with your address pasted in, that is a caution sign.

At a minimum, the proposition must describe the amount of panels are being set up, where they are going, what equipment is included, what approximated production resembles, and what assumptions drive the financial savings forecast. If there is funding, the installer needs to separate system price from funding cost so you can see what you are in fact paying for the tools and labor.

The better propositions also address what takes place if conditions change. For instance, if the roofing system outdoor decking needs repair service after panel elimination locations are revealed, that handles that? If the main circuit box requires upgrades to sustain solar, is that consisted of or detailed as an allowance? If a battery is not included currently, can the system accommodate one later on without major redesign?

A proposition worth relying on typically appears a little much less flashy and a little a lot more concrete. That is a great thing.

Questions that expose whether an installer knows their craft

When evaluating solar installers near me, a short conversation can tell you more than an expensive pamphlet. You are not only paying attention for the responses. You are paying attention for exactly how the responses are framed. Experienced experts often tend to discuss trade-offs plainly. Sales-driven firms frequently pivot far from specifics and back toward monthly settlement talk.

Use inquiries like these during your estimate procedure:

  • How did you compute production for my roof covering, and what shielding presumptions did you use?
  • Who carries out the setup work, your crew or subcontractors, and that manages high quality control?
  • What warranties cover equipment, craftsmanship, and roof covering infiltrations, and who deals with solution claims?
  • What extra electrical or roof covering expenses frequently turn up on homes like mine?
  • How long does allowing, installment, examination, and utility approval generally take in Danville?

None of these concerns are hostile. They are standard due persistance. The appropriate installer will certainly welcome them. As a matter of fact, strong companies usually address a lot of them before you ask.

The distinction in between a sales business and an installment company

This difference captures numerous homeowners unsuspecting. Some organizations are mostly marketing and sales organizations. They create leads, close agreements, and afterwards hand the actual project to another company for design or installation. That model is not instantly negative, but it includes intricacy. When something fails, you might find on your own jumping between parties.

An installation-led firm is normally less complicated to handle because style, allowing, field job, and solution are under one roof covering or under tighter functional control. That does not assure quality, but it commonly improves accountability. If the team harms a ceramic tile, routes conduit awkwardly, or needs a quick design modification, the interaction loophole is shorter.

When contrasting solar setup Danville service providers, ask straight that will be responsible for each stage of the task. You desire clarity on that marketed the system, that engineered it, that will certainly mount it, and that addresses the phone if there is a problem a year later.

Price issues, but pricing framework issues more

Homeowners understandably focus on the complete agreement cost. They should. Solar is a major purchase. Still, raw price alone can be misleading.

Two systems with similar panel matters might differ since one consists of a primary panel upgrade, attic room avenue runs, critter guard, checking arrangement, and more powerful handiwork coverage. One more may look less expensive due to the fact that key items are excluded or since the funding structure spreads prices in a way that conceals the genuine system price.

Cash purchases, finances, leases, and power purchase contracts all change just how worth ought to be judged. A reduced month-to-month settlement can be attained by expanding term length or embedding charges right into funding. That does deficient a poor alternative for each home owner, however it does suggest you ought to contrast equal numbers.

A helpful means to assess proposals is to ask each business to provide the cash money rate, funding terms, approximated first-year production, and what is included in creating. As soon as those numbers are on the table, comparisons come to be a lot more honest.

Roof condition is not a side issue

If your roof covering is near completion of its life, solar may require to wait. I know homeowners do not love hearing that, particularly after hanging around on estimates, however removing and re-installing a solar range later on is pricey and disruptive.

A liable installer will not rush past this point. They will analyze roofing system age, material, and noticeable condition. On asphalt tile roofings, if you are within several years of replacement, it is worth reviewing roof initially. On floor tile roofings, the discussion might move toward underlayment condition, delicacy, and the skill of teams working around floor tile. On complex roofs with several infiltrations, flashing top quality becomes much more important.

This is where count on turns up once more. Good installers agree to shed a sale today to avoid a negative job tomorrow. That honesty tends to conserve property owners money.

Batteries deserve going over, not assuming

Storage has actually become a much bigger component of the solar discussion, and forever reason. Some homeowners want backup power for failures. Others want more control over just how they use solar power, particularly if utility price frameworks make self-consumption much more valuable.

Still, a battery is not automatically the ideal add-on. It raises project price dramatically, and not every family requires full-home back-up. Occasionally a partial backup technique covering refrigeration, web, some lights, and a few circuits is the better fit. Occasionally home owners choose solar now and leave the system battery-ready for later.

A good installer ought to walk you with real usage situations. If your main worry is keeping medical equipment, garage access, and food refrigeration online during outages, that is a various battery style than attempting to run central air for extensive durations. System sizing ought to follow your demands, not the various other method around.

Warranties sound outstanding up until you need service

Solar guarantee language is often misunderstood. Equipment warranties normally originate from the maker. Craftsmanship warranties originate from the installer. Roofing penetration service warranties may be individually mentioned. Those differences matter because the procedure for obtaining assistance depends on who is responsible.

Ask who you call first if result drops unexpectedly. Ask what service reaction looks like. Ask whether labor for guarantee substitutes is covered. Ask how tracking notifies are managed, and whether somebody is actually assessing them or if the problem falls entirely on you.

The dry run is straightforward: if an inverter fails 6 years from currently, will you know specifically that to get in touch with, and do you think they will still be there? Strong neighborhood firms typically win on this point, also if they are not the most inexpensive quote. Reliability after installment has genuine value.

Local allowing and energy sychronisation can make or damage the timeline

Many homeowners think setup day is the centerpiece. It is very important, but it is just one step. A task can relocate quickly on the roof covering and after that being in a queue for examination or energy approval. That is annoying if no person described the procedure upfront.

Competent installers established expectations early. They will normally define the sequence in ordinary language: layout completion, permit entry, installment scheduling, community evaluation, energy approval, and permission to run. They might not be able to ensure exact days, because some actions depend on agencies outside their control, but they should be able to define the most likely rhythm of the job.

That sort of interaction is specifically vital if you are preparing around travel, roof covering replacement, re-finance timing, or a significant house project. The distinction in between a three-week hold-up and a three-month surprise typically comes down to how positive the installer certified solar installers near me is.
